Bike phone mounts make it easy to keep your phone accessible, and this tiny and mostly affordable add-on can turn your smartphone into a GPS navigation system or a bike computer. The best bike phone mounts use durable materials, intuitive locking systems and a solid grip to keep a wide variety of phones from popping off any time you hit a bump in the road. The right bike phone mount for you will mostly depend on the type of riding you do, what kind of grip you're most comfortable with and, of course, how much you want to spend. Smartphones are becoming increasingly useful to us riders thanks to a ton of ride-friendly training and navigation cycling apps. Naturally, this means more riders are looking to mount their phone to a bike. While the best bike computers put everything you could possibly want in a compact, bike-specific package, some riders prefer a smartphone — especially for commuting bikes and hybrid bikes. There are pros and cons to both. A dedicated bike computer won't drain your phone's battery, is designed specifically for the job in hand and offers connectivity typically both ANT and Bluetooth to a wide range of accessories. Using a smartphone, on the other hand, means you don't have to splash out on a separate device and normally offers a user-friendly interface.
